As part of the exhibition BEING , Storefront presented DISRUPT: Croquembouches, an installation-banquet on the connections and connotations between Food and Architecture. The event follow a day-long installation by Savinien Carcostea, which included an 9-foot tall cone of Croquembouches, a traditional French dessert, that was on display at Storefront's gallery throughout the day and offered to visitors in the evening.

 

7,000 Croquembouches were available for consumption.

State Senator Joan V. Hartley (D-Waterbury) sings along with students and volunteers at a 'Help Bag Hunger' Event in ShopRite of Waterbury. Senator Hartley was on hand to raise awareness of hunger in Connecticut and the need for food donations during National Hunger Action Month; students performed an original song and were selling CDs of the song to raise money for local food banks. (September 21, 2011)
